Barca agree deal with midfielder, to sign contract on Monday

Sergi Samper to extend contract until 2020 and join Barcelona first team

FC Barcelona have reached and agreement with young midfielder Sergi Samper for a contract extension which will tie him to the club until the summer of 2020.
According to report from Catalan publication Mundo Deportivo, Sergi Samper will sign his contract extension for four seasons on Monday, July 18 after he reached an agreement with Barça.
The 21-year old Spaniard is currently representing FC Barcelona B and he will be promoted to the first team for the upcoming 2016/2017 season as soon as the contract is signed and will be made official on Monday.
Samper will partake in FC Barcelona’s preseason this summer but it is still unclear if he will continue at the club as MD report that he could go on loan if Barça end up signing Valencia midfielder Andre Gomes which is very unlikely to happen.
Barcelona B are currently struggling in the third division and the board are looking forward to improving the team with the aim of gaining promotion into the Segunda division so promoting players from there into the first team is difficult. They have already made a host of signings this summer with Marlon being the latest.
However, the case of Sergi Samper is quite different. The player has been at the B team for a very long time and majority of the aficionados feel he should’ve been promoted before now. He’s now captain of the B team and has all it takes to cover up for Sergio Busquets in the defensive midfield position.
Nothing has been made official yet, but Samper’s contract extension is certain to happen, it is his continuation in the first team that is in doubt. It will be good news if Barça decide to keep him as he has all it takes to succeed playing for Luis Enrique’s team.
